The atmega328 on the arduino nano comes preburned with a bootloader that allows you to upload new code to it without the use of an external. The arduino uno can be programmed with the arduino software download. How to install arduino software and drivers on windows 10. The arduino duemilanove has now been replaced with the arduino uno. The atmega328 holds your sketch in its flash memory. The starter kit includes the components you need to make 15 fun projects following the stepbystep tutorials on the project book. Id recommend putting a piece of electrical tape or something similar to prevent that from happening. If nothing happens, download github desktop and try again. Drivers must be installed in order to be able to program an arduino from the arduino ide. I have a arduino duemilanove with atmega328 from my friend. Download environmental monitoring with arduino pdf ebook environmental monitoring with arduino environmental monitoring. It has a real ftdi chip which means less trouble with drivers.
That means the arduino due, arduino duemilanove, arduino leonardo, arduino leonardo eth, arduino mega, arduino micro, arduino nano, arduino pro mini, arduino uno and maybe some others are supported. Currently the protocols stk500v1, stk500v2, avr109 and samba are implemented. How to upload bootloader in atmega328 the engineering projects. To check, read the text on the microcontroller the larger chip on your arduino board. One of the important choices made by arduinocompatible board designers is whether or. The other option is grabbing an arduino uno or duemilanove. Select arduino duemilanove w atmega328 from the tools board menu according to. The 328 still works finei am able to manually download the hex files from my previous projects using avr studio and a jtag2, but id much rather have the bootloader work again. Select arduino duemilanove or nano w atmega328 from the tools board menu according to the microcontroller on your board. Download programming arduino with labview pdf ebook programming arduino with labview programming arduino with labview e. If you go into the arduino ide you will see an example sketch called arduino as isp.
Arduino duemilanove vs due for project what is the. The arduino nano is a compact board similar to the uno. The book contains many software and hardware examples to assist the reader in developing a wide variety of systems. All the arduino 00xx versions are also available for download. May 09, 2017 difference between arduino and atmega328 avr. In this article i will describe how to burn boot loader on a new atmega328p using an arduino duemilanove board bitbang mode and also how can you morph your duemilanove into a uno. Select arduino diecimila, duemilanove, or nano w atmega168 or arduino duemilanove or nano w atmega328 from the tools board menu according to the microcontroller on your board. The due will be able to do everything the duemilanove was able to, and a lot more. Comparing to the arduino duemilanove board, the arduino nano board lack a. The arduino duemilanove can be programmed with the arduino software.
Recently, i tried to upload a few of the sample sketches. To meet this wide audience, the book has been divided into sections to satisfy the need of each reader. This is a minimalist tracked platform based on the arduino duemilanove. This tutorial was written for avr microcontrollers with an arduino bootloader.
The duemilanove has been superseded by the uno, so id recommend getting that if possible. Download scientific diagram 1 arduino duemilanove board based on the atmega168atmega328 microcontroller the arduino microcontroller was originally created as an educational. Arduino duemilanove for beginners projectiot123 technology. The image below shows an avr atmega328 microcontroller chip. Under the hood, the atmega and the samx chips are very different but the arduino environment mostly hides that from the beginners to make them easy to pick up. Select arduino duemilanove or nano w atmega328 from the tools board menu. The arduino duemilanove is a little bit outdated but has some advantages is supports hardware handshake by cts line. Unfortunatly, the arduinoisp sketch provided with the arduino ide doesnt seem to work, so there is a another, better one available. Atmega328 microcontrollers are from the 8bit avr microcontroller family. So, today we are gonna see how to upload bootloader in. It has 14 digital inputoutput pins of which 6 can be used as pwm outputs, 6 analog inputs, a 16 mhz crystal oscillator, a usb connection, a power jack, an icsp header, and a reset button. Its similar to this tutorial, but uses an arduino board to program the atmega on.
Well i guess it was only going to be time until they. The arduino duemilanove with atmega328 controller 32kb of flash, 2kb of ram, and 1kb of eeprom is the latest and greatest version of the popular arduino physical computing. Active development of the arduino software is hosted by github. Getting started with arduino duemilanove tutorials of. Arduino duemilanove from nicegear new zealands open source. Flashing arduino bootloader on atmega328p microcontroller. Arduino ide or download special version and driver. Well i guess it was only going to be time until they started shipping the arduino boards with the chips already installed.
Check that the proper port is selected in the tools serial port menu if your port. The arduino duemilanove 2009 is a microcontroller board based on the atmega328. The arduino duemilanove 2009 is a microcontroller board based on the atmega168 or atmega328. Opensource electronic prototyping platform enabling users to create interactive electronic objects. The atmega328 microcontroller on the arduino nano board comes preburned with a bootloader that allows you to upload new code to it without. A stepbystep guide to installing and testing the arduino software on. If you are building your own arduino, or need to replace the ic, you will need to install the bootloader.
The arduino nano can be programmed using the free arduino software download. Oct 17, 2018 in this post, ill try to cover each and everything related this arduino board i. The main difference is that the port pins are on male headers instead of female sockets. The arduino nano can be programmed using the free arduino software. Flash memory, 16 kb atmega168 or 32 kb atmega328 of which 2 kb. Select arduino diecimila or duemilanove w atmega168 or arduino duemilanove w atmega328 from the tools board menu according to the microcontroller on your board. After installing the bootloader in atmega328, now its ready to be plugged in arduino uno board and to be programmed. Locolinx on arduino duemilanove with loconet shield on proto. Arduino official store boards shields kits accessories. The atmega328 on the arduino uno comes preburned with a bootloader that allows you to upload new code. For the examples, the arduino duemilanove and the atmel atmega328 is employed as the target processor. It lacks only a dc power jack, and works with a minib usb cable instead of a standard one. Oct 25, 2015 so, when you bought a new atmega328 microcontroller then theres a need to upload bootloader in atmega328. The arduino ide can be used on windows, linux both 32 and 64 bits, and mac os x.
The arduino nano is a small, complete, and breadboard. List of arduino boards and compatible systems wikipedia. Atmega328 upgrade for the arduino duemilanove robots. The arduino duemilanove 2009 is a microcontroller board based on the atmega328 datasheet. Arduino duemilanove driver install on windows 10 x64. Learning basic mechatronics concepts using the arduino board and matlab. These boards are compatible with the arduino software, but they do. Installing drivers for arduino duemilanove, nano, or. These boards are compatible with the arduino software. Select arduino uno w atmega328 from the tools board menu according to the microcontroller on your board. I cant seem to get my arduino duemilanove drivers to correctly install. Installing drivers for arduino duemilanove, nano, or diecimilla when you connect the board, windows should initiate the driver installation process if you havent used the computer with an arduino. Simply use the arduino uno as you normally would and program your sketch onto it.
Also, newer arduino duemilanove boards come with an atmega328, while older ones have an atmega168. The starter kit is a great way to get started with arduino, coding and electronics. Duemilanove is an italian word which means 2009 and is coined from the year of its release. If you upload this code to your arduino, it will basically act as an avr programmer.
The arduino duemilanove can be programmed with the arduino software download. Has an atmega328 with arduino bootloader, a dual hbridge and additional prototyping space and headers. This makes connecting components easy through prototyping wires. Watch out if you plug in a shield on top of the arduino, because the exposed surface of the jack might cause a short. Apr 02, 2016 this software is known as the arduino ide integrated development environment. Apr, 2010 from, out of or in connection with the software or the use or other dealings in the software.
The arduino nano can be programmed with the arduino software download. Under the examples shipped with the arduino ide is the arduino as isp example which when uploaded to an arduino board transforms the board into an isp programmer. The source code archives of the latest release are available here. Arduino blog arduino duemilanove upgraded to the atmega328. Where can i found the bootloader hex file that i download into atmega32 completely with fuse setup. Want to be notified of new releases in mcududemegacore. The board has digital io lines and 6 analog lines.
However, i do not have any wire for connection the main board to the pc in order to download the program to. Then carefully remove the atmega328 from your arduino uno and use it on the breadboard, wired as we have seen earlier. The arduino nano is a small, complete, and breadboardfriendly board based on the atmega328 arduino nano 3. It has more or less the same functionality of the arduino duemilanove, but in a different package. In short an atmega328 is a microcontroller chip found on arduino uno boards. There are hexfiles distributed with the arduino software, the. The arduino duemilanove 2009 is a microcontroller board based on the. This article shows how to download and install the arduino ide software and drivers on a windows 10 computer. Arduino duemilanove evil mad scientist laboratories.
503 480 958 214 110 599 997 684 1085 1475 847 1307 31 998 456 1101 1002 1540 862 1245 1234 573 513 187 1457 449 1367 1494 200 34 694 84 31 1119 671 728 614 691 165 463 113